How to Read and Interpret Ac Thermostat Wiring

Reading and interpreting Ac thermostat wiring can be challenging for those unfamiliar with electrical systems. Here are some tips to help you understand thermostat wiring:

  • Identify the wires: Each wire in the thermostat wiring system serves a specific function. Common wire colors include red (power), green (fan), yellow (cooling), and white (heating).
  • Refer to the wiring diagram: Consult the wiring diagram provided by the manufacturer to understand how the wires should be connected.
  • Use a multimeter: A multimeter can help you test the continuity and voltage of the wires, ensuring they are properly connected.

When working with Ac thermostat wiring, it is crucial to prioritize safety to prevent accidents and injuries. Here are some safety tips and best practices to keep in mind:

  • Turn off the power: Always turn off the power supply before working on the thermostat wiring to avoid electric shock.
  • Use insulated tools: Use insulated tools when handling the wiring to prevent electrical contact.
  • Follow manufacturer instructions: Refer to the manufacturer’s instructions and wiring diagram to ensure proper installation and configuration.
